What are the health benefits of cardoon?

Cardoon is a delicious vegetable native to the Mediterranean region.

It's versatile and also easy to add to your diet.

Moreover, it's an excellent source of numerous different nutrients.

Cardoon has been cultivated in many regions of the world for centuries. Coming from the Asteraceae family, it's a leaf-stalk vegetable that is somewhat related to the artichoke. It can be cooked in several methods like sautéing, roasting, stir-frying, etc.

Owing to its nutritional value, cardoon is a popular ingredient in traditional medicine. It contains good amounts of fiber, protein, sodium, calcium, potassium, magnesium, iron, zinc, copper, phosphorus, manganese, vitamin A, B vitamins, and more. May support digestion

Cardoon is a rich source of dietary fiber which helps improve the movement of food through your intestine, and also adds bulk to your bowel movement. Also, it contains potassium which maintains the balance of fluid and sodium in your gastrointestinal tract.

Hence, it prevents the activities of the harmful bacteria living in your gut. Several research studies done all around the world have also found that cardoon helps feed the gut's good bacteria that take part in the digestion process.

So, it's evident that regular consumption of cardoon is beneficial for your digestion. It may also reduce your risk of gas, bloating, IBS, and many other digestive issues.

May promote heart functions

Being a powerhouse of potassium, cardoon helps regulate the blood pressure levels in your body.

Also, it contains dietary fiber which increases HDL cholesterol levels and also decreases LDL cholesterol levels in your bloodstream. Some studies have indicated that the cynarines and sesquiterpene lactones found in cardoon also help lower the levels of LDL cholesterol.

Both of these, in turn, help promote the overall functioning of your heart. It reduces your risk of cardiovascular disorders as well.

May aid in weight loss

The high amounts of fiber present in cardoon keep you full for a long time, thus restricting you from overeating throughout the day. This helps your body to shed some of its excess kilos.

Cardoon also has many minerals (such as iron, copper, manganese, etc.) that boost your metabolic rate. This also helps you to lose weight in the long run.

Hence, cardoon is recommended for those struggling with obesity.
